Title of article :
Further investigation on a comparative study of simulated annealing and genetic algorithm for wavelength selection

Abstract :
A recent publication compared the abilities of simulated annealing (SA), genetic algorithm, and stepwise elimination to determine optimal combinations of wavelengths for quantitative analysis of a chemical system. Using their implementation of SA, the authors were unable to identify the global optimum solution in the experiments they performed with three optimization criteria. However, using a different approach with SA, this paper shows that SA can indeed locate the best solution for the addressed problem and optimization criteria. The importance of wavelength searching in a close neighborhood of the previously evaluated wavelength subset for successful implementation of SA is demonstrated. A procedure is described that identifies optimal wavelength combinations exactly. This paper also addresses the assumed need to determine optimal wavelength combinations and the suitability of the used optimization criteria to establish calibrations with increased prediction accuracy and precision. Some general problems inherent to the standard SA algorithm are discussed.
